DocumentCode :
1169604
Title :
Cache profiling and the SPEC benchmarks: a case study
Author :
Lebeck, Alvin R. ; Wood, David A.
Author_Institution :
Dept. of Comput. Sci., Wisconsin Univ., Madison, WI, USA
Volume :
27
Issue :
10
fYear :
1994
Firstpage :
15
Lastpage :
26
Abstract :
A vital tool-box component, the CProf cache profiling system lets programmers identify hot spots by providing cache performance information at the source-line and data-structure level. Our purpose is to introduce a broad audience to cache performance profiling and tuning techniques. Although used sporadically in the supercomputer and multiprocessor communities, these techniques also have broad applicability to programs running on fast uniprocessor workstations. We show that cache profiling, using our CProf cache profiling system, improves program performance by focusing a programmer´s attention on problematic code sections and providing insight into appropriate program transformations.<>
Keywords :
buffer storage; performance evaluation; software tools; system monitoring; CProf cache profiling system; SPEC benchmarks; cache performance information; data-structure; problematic code sections; program transformations; source-line; Algorithm design and analysis; Analytical models; Bridges; Cache memory; Computer aided software engineering; Performance analysis; Programming profession; Terminology; Workstations;
fLanguage :
English
Journal_Title :
Computer
Publisher :
ieee
ISSN :
0018-9162
Type :
jour
DOI :
10.1109/2.318580
Filename :
318580
Link To Document :
بازگشت